Configure only the necessary authentication credentials. The more authentication credentials
that are configured, the longer each scan takes.
Disable the MAC Address discovery technology. Any device with a MAC Address is
discovered via this technology. The devices show up in the discovered list with an Unknown
operating system, which causes the deployable device list to be inaccurate.
All discoveries are performed from the Deployment tab in ZENworks Control Center.
Agent State
A Discovery task returns Management Zone information on devices with a ZENworks
Configuration Management Agent installed. The discovered devices can be viewed from the
ZENworks Control Center > Devices > Discovered tab. It is possible to see which devices are
registered with another Management Zone and which agents are currently unregistered.
The name of a managed device residing within the same Management Zone as the Primary server is
displayed in green and the name of the managed device residing in a different management zone is
displayed in the yellow.
Schedule
A discovery only returns device information if the device is turned on and contactable. A discovery
task should be run regularly on different days and times to ensure the entire environment is captured.

4.2.6 Adaptive Agent Deployment

Novell ZENworks Configuration Management provides a variety of methods you can use to install
the ZENworks Adaptive Agent to devices:
Use ZENworks Control Center to deploy the agent from the ZENworks Server to the device.
At the device, use a Web browser to download and install the Agent from the ZENworks
Server.
Include the Agent in an image and apply the image to the device.
Use a login script, Windows group policy, or ZENworks 7 Application object to install the
Agent.
Because ZENworks Configuration Management is usually implemented in larger environments, we
recommend deploying the ZENworks Adaptive Agent automatically; you should not manually
install the Agent.
